Pamela AndersonPamela Anderson has defended Blonde and Blonder co-star Denise Richards for the recent laptop throwing incident on the set of their film in Canada - and added that the photographers were lucky that they got Denise to deal with instead her.

In a rant posted to her website at the weekend, Pamela complained about the paparazzi’s behaviour during their filming in Vancouver: “Can’t believe set is surrounded by loser paparazzi — not Canadian — all American and European … Leave us alone!!! They are being super idiots!!! Yelling rude stuff. They need to really go home! What is the big deal? All these big hairy men attacking us girls. A-holes!!!

Pamela didn’t see the incident herself but was nearby: “[The] paparazzi were shouting out ‘no wonder you can’t keep a relationship together’ to Denise. Denise walked up to them. They threatened her and something happened. A computer bounced off the floor and pieces went everywhere, from what I hear. Thank God no one was hurt.”

“I didn’t see it as I was too busy yelling at my producer for something else that got leaked out in press. Normally I don’t care, but I feel protective of Denise - I can relate. If it were me I would’ve thrown the photographers over the edge - they got lucky.”
